在星球大战的编程中,可以使用多种编程语言来实现不同的项目。以下是一些具体的编程语言示例和代码片段:
Python
示例代码:
```python
def lightsaber_attack(enemy):
print("The lightsaber slashes through the air, striking", enemy)
def holo_message(character, message):
print(character, "says:", message)
lightsaber_attack("Darth Vader")
holo_message("Princess Leia", "Help me, Obi-Wan Kenobi, you're my only hope")
```
Java
示例代码:
```java
public class Lightsaber {
public void attack(String enemy) {
System.out.println("The lightsaber slashes through the air, striking " + enemy);
}
}
public class HoloMessage {
public static void main(String[] args) {
String character = "Princess Leia";
String message = "Help me, Obi-Wan Kenobi, you're my only hope";
holo_message(character, message);
}
}
```
C
示例代码:
```csharp
// C编写的星球大战游戏源代码示例
```
JavaScript
示例代码:
```javascript
// JavaScript网页游戏,星球大战示例
```
其他工具
使用ASCII字符创建星球大战的副本:
```
telnet towel.blinkenlights.nl
```
建议
选择合适的编程语言:根据项目的具体需求和开发者的熟悉程度选择合适的编程语言。例如,Python适合快速原型开发,Java适合大型企业级应用,C适合游戏开发,JavaScript适合网页游戏。
学习和实践:通过阅读相关书籍、观看教程和实际编写代码来提高编程技能。可以参考现有的开源项目和代码库,了解其他人是如何实现星球大战相关功能的。
探索新技术:随着技术的发展,可能会有新的编程语言或框架适合用于星球大战相关的项目。保持对新技术的关注和学习,可以拓展开发者的技能范围。